Authorised form of name | Bateman; Harry (1882 - 1946) |
Dates | 1882 - 1946 |
Place of birth | Manchester, England |
Date of birth | 29 May 1882 |
Place of death | Near Lund, Utah, USA |
Date of death | 21/01/1946 |
Research field | Mathematics |
Mathematical physics |
Activity | Education: MA; PhD Career: Professor of Mathematical Physics in the California Institute of Technology, Pasadena; Fellow of Trinity College, Cambridge
|
Membership category | Fellow |
Date of election | 10/05/1928 |
Source | Sources: Bulloch's Roll; DSB Obituaries: Obituary Notices of Fellows of the Royal Society 1945-1948 vol 5 pp 591-618, plate, by A Erdelyi |
